Add an Extra Egg

If you want to enhance the texture and richness of your boxed red velvet cake mix, a simple trick is to add an extra egg to the batter. Most boxed cake mixes call for a specific number of eggs, usually two or three, but adding an additional egg can make a noticeable difference in the final result. The extra egg adds moisture and structure to the cake, resulting in a softer and more tender texture.

When adding an extra egg, simply crack it into a bowl and whisk it lightly before incorporating it into the cake mix batter. Make sure to follow the instructions on the box for the rest of the ingredients and mixing process. By including an extra egg, you’ll be pleasantly surprised by the improved taste and texture of your red velvet cake.

Use Milk Instead of Water

Another simple trick to elevate the flavor and richness of your boxed red velvet cake mix is to substitute water with milk. Most cake mixes require adding water to the batter, but using milk instead can add creaminess and depth to the final product. The proteins and fats present in milk contribute to a more moist and flavorful cake.

To make the substitution, measure an equal amount of milk as the water called for in the recipe. For example, if the instructions require one cup of water, use one cup of milk instead. Remember to choose a type of milk that suits your taste preference, whether it’s whole milk for a richer flavor or a dairy-free alternative for dietary restrictions.

Use Butter Instead of Oil

If you’re looking to enhance the flavor and texture of your boxed red velvet cake mix, consider substituting butter for the oil called for in the recipe. While oil is commonly used in cake mixes due to its moistening properties, using butter can add a rich and buttery taste to your cake.

To make the substitution, melt the butter and measure it in the same quantity as the oil specified in the instructions. For example, if the recipe calls for 1/2 cup of oil, use 1/2 cup of melted butter instead. The melted butter should be allowed to cool slightly before incorporating it into the cake mix.

By using butter instead of oil, you’ll notice a significant difference in the flavor and texture of your red velvet cake. The butter adds a creamy and indulgent element, giving your cake a delightful homemade taste.

Add Vanilla Extract

To further enhance the flavor profile of your boxed red velvet cake, consider adding additional vanilla extract to the batter. While most cake mixes already contain some level of vanilla flavoring, adding extra vanilla extract can intensify the taste and bring out the richness of the other ingredients.

To add vanilla extract, measure out the amount specified in the recipe, and consider adding a bit more to enhance the flavor. Typically, one to two teaspoons of vanilla extract should suffice. Mix it into the batter along with the other ingredients according to the instructions on the box.

The addition of vanilla extract will infuse your red velvet cake with a delightful aroma and a more pronounced vanilla flavor. It complements the cocoa and buttermilk flavors, resulting in a cake that is both moist and incredibly flavorful.

Incorporate Buttermilk

To add a tangy and velvety touch to your boxed red velvet cake, incorporating buttermilk into the batter can do wonders. Buttermilk not only adds moisture to the cake but also enhances the flavor and helps create a tender crumb.

When preparing the cake batter, replace the water called for in the instructions with an equal amount of buttermilk. The acidity in buttermilk reacts with the cocoa powder and vinegar typically found in red velvet cake mixes, resulting in a more vibrant and well-rounded taste.

If you don’t have buttermilk on hand, you can easily make a substitute by adding one tablespoon of vinegar or lemon juice to a cup of milk. Let the mixture sit for a few minutes until it thickens slightly, and then use it in place of buttermilk.

By incorporating buttermilk into your red velvet cake mix, you’ll achieve a moist and tender cake with a delightful tang that perfectly complements the cocoa flavors.

Mix in Sour Cream

Adding sour cream to your boxed red velvet cake mix is another simple trick to elevate its texture and flavor. Sour cream adds moisture, richness, and a slight tanginess, making the cake incredibly moist and decadent.

When preparing the batter, measure out half a cup of sour cream and mix it in with the other ingredients according to the instructions. The sour cream will contribute to a softer and more tender crumb, resulting in a cake that practically melts in your mouth.

The tangy notes from the sour cream also enhance the overall flavor profile of the red velvet cake, complementing the sweetness and cocoa flavors. It adds a depth of flavor that will impress your taste buds and leave you wanting another slice.

By incorporating sour cream into your boxed red velvet cake mix, you’ll achieve a cake that is moist, rich, and full of flavor. It’s a simple addition that can make a remarkable difference in the final result.

Enhance the Color

To make your red velvet cake visually stunning, there are a few simple tricks you can employ to enhance its vibrant red color. While most boxed red velvet cake mixes come with red food coloring, you can take it a step further for a more intense and eye-catching hue.

One way to enhance the color is by adding a tablespoon of unsweetened cocoa powder to the cake mix. The cocoa powder not only deepens the flavor but also intensifies the red color, resulting in a more vivid and dramatic appearance.

Additionally, you can boost the red color by incorporating a small amount of red gel food coloring. Gel food coloring is more concentrated than liquid food coloring, allowing you to achieve a more vibrant red shade without adding excess liquid to the batter. Start with a small amount and gradually add more until you reach the desired color.

Remember to follow the instructions on the food coloring packaging and adjust the amount according to your preference. Be cautious not to add too much food coloring, as it may affect the taste and texture of the cake.

By enhancing the color of your red velvet cake, you’ll create a visually appealing dessert that is sure to impress both your eyes and your taste buds.

4. How can I prevent my cake from becoming dry?
Using the tricks mentioned in this article will help ensure a moist and tender cake. The additional egg, milk, butter, and sour cream all contribute to the moisture content of the cake. It’s also important to not overbake the cake. Keep a close eye on the baking time and use a toothpick to check for doneness. If the toothpick comes out with a few crumbs clinging to it, your cake is ready to be removed from the oven.
